Can't open DotNetNuke.Forum.sln file  

Hello,

I want to make some changes in file Threads.vb but can't open DotNetNuke.Forum.sln file and DotNetNuke.Forum.vbproj file.

I have only Express versions of 2005 and 2008 and full version of  VS .Net 2003.I use vDNN version 4.8.2. with forum modul version 4.4.3.

What version of Visual Studio I need to open forum project and sln files?

Re: Can't open DotNetNuke.Forum.sln file  

The Forum is a WAP Module, so you must have VS2005/2008 Professional or the VS WebDeveloper Studio Express SP1 which is comming out soon.
